Creating the Business in Dubai

Dubai presents a compelling destination for entrepreneurs seeking to establish a new venture. The process of incorporation can seem daunting, but with careful planning and the assistance of qualified professionals, it’s achievable. Various options are available, including free zones, mainland, and offshore jurisdictions, each offering unique advantages and regulatory frameworks. Free zones often provide 100% international ownership, simplified licensing, and tax incentives, while mainland companies allow operations across the entire United Arab Emirates. Selecting the right structure depends on your targeted business goals, target market, and desired level of ownership. Thoroughly researching the legal requirements and seeking expert guidance is essential for a smooth and successful business registration. Don't forget to consider the regional market dynamics and cultural nuances to ensure a thriving enterprise.

Establishing The Business in Dubai

Embarking on the journey of launching a business in Dubai can feel like navigating a intricate landscape, but it presents incredible opportunities. Initially, you'll need to determine your business type and select the appropriate legal structure, which could range from a Free Zone establishment to a mainland company. Grasping the specific requirements of each zone is crucial, as they often offer differing levels of perks regarding fiscal obligations and operational restrictions. Then, you’re likely to engage with the Department of Economic Development (DED) or a relevant Free Zone authority. This involves a thorough application process, including document presentation and following with local regulations. Moreover, securing your trade brand and obtaining the necessary permits are essential steps. It's often suggested to seek skilled guidance from a business setup consultancy to streamline the process and ensure thorough compliance with Dubai’s dynamic business environment.
